Output 9334638d89727c613c78b9eaceeb15cd28303f3d4d0b502e3ad40cfb888d4add:1

value
36435974
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dedf27a9e34e1a11ddf94fe56756dad468a73ce3 OP_EQUAL
address
MUDba6NBKokr9Qdjy8xaRys5zaERZ5LpzG
transaction
9334638d89727c613c78b9eaceeb15cd28303f3d4d0b502e3ad40cfb888d4add
spent
true